Rental quality in Aotearoa is mostly self-reported. Landlords sign their own Healthy Homes compliance forms. Listings show the home at its best. You sign a lease without ever seeing how it holds up in a southerly. ratemyflat is a free, tenant-built record of what a home is actually like to live in — so the next person isn’t guessing.

Who it is for

ratemyflat works for everyone with skin in the rental market:
  • Tenants searching: Look up any NZ address. See the Healthy Homes Score and tenant ratings across heating, ventilation, insulation, draughts, moisture, day-to-day liveability, and the neighbourhood.
  • Past tenants: Lived somewhere worth talking about? Your review still counts — and it stays anonymous.
  • Owners and property managers: Good homes stand out. Claim a home you own or manage to verify its quality and show prospective tenants what makes it different.

What you can do

You don’t need an account to browse. Contributing requires a verified profile so reviews stay honest.

Without an account

  • Search any NZ address.
  • View the Healthy Homes Score for a home.
  • Read tenant reviews across heating, ventilation, insulation, draughts, moisture, day-to-day liveability, and the neighbourhood.
  • Check the status of the five Healthy Homes Standards (heating, insulation, ventilation, moisture and drainage, draught stopping).

With an account

  • Sign up to contribute reviews and verify the homes you’ve lived in.
  • Claim a home you own or manage to update its profile and add photos.
  • Upload documents to verify your tenancy or ownership.

Anonymous. Verified. Free.

Three things hold the platform together:
  1. Anonymous. Reviews never carry your name or contact details. Landlords and property managers see what the public sees.
  2. Verified. A dedicated team reviews tenancy and ownership documents privately, so reviews are based on real experiences and not invented ones.
  3. Free. Browsing, reading reviews, and contributing are free for everyone, always.
